Group 1 - The central economic work conference emphasized the importance of promoting stable economic growth and reasonable price recovery as key considerations for monetary policy [2][6] - The conference identified eight key tasks for economic work in 2026, including the implementation of special actions to boost consumption and the formulation of plans to increase urban and rural residents' income [2][3] - The meeting acknowledged ongoing challenges in China's economic development, including external environmental changes and domestic supply-demand imbalances, while asserting that the long-term positive trend of the economy remains unchanged [2][4] Group 2 - The conference highlighted the need for measures to increase residents' income, which is seen as a crucial driver for boosting consumption [3][4] - Employment stability is identified as a key factor for income growth, with specific actions proposed to stabilize employment for key groups such as college graduates and migrant workers [4][5] - The meeting proposed a shift in investment focus towards "investing in people," emphasizing the importance of allocating resources to education, employment, healthcare, and social security to drive high-quality economic development [5][6] Group 3 - The persistent low CPI and PPI levels were noted as significant issues, with the conference calling for flexible monetary policy tools to address these challenges [6][7] - The imbalance between supply and demand is contributing to the low price levels, with a cycle of demand contraction leading to reduced economic growth [7][8] - Expectations for CPI recovery in 2026 are cautious, with the need for potential monetary easing measures to support price stabilization [8][9]
